Can Semaglutide Stop the Progression of Chronic Kidney Disease?

One of the most pressing questions for patients is whether semaglutide kidney disease interventions can actually halt the downward spiral of renal function. The evidence suggests that semaglutide does more than just lower blood sugar; it actively works to reduce albuminuria, which is the leaking of protein into the urine. By lowering this critical biomarker of kidney damage, the medication helps stabilize the organ's structural integrity over time.

Clinical studies have shown a significant reduction in the risk of reaching "kidney failure" milestones. This includes a lower likelihood of experiencing a 50% or greater decline in eGFR or the need for kidney replacement therapy. For someone living with the daily anxiety of worsening lab results, the potential of semaglutide kidney disease therapy to "flatten the curve" of decline is a major medical milestone.

Beyond the numbers, the stability offered by this GLP-1 receptor agonist allows for better management of related comorbidities. When kidney function is preserved, the body is better equipped to handle fluid balance and blood pressure, creating a virtuous cycle of health. This proactive slowing of disease progression is arguably the most significant benefit for those at risk of end-stage renal disease (ESRD).


Is Semaglutide Safe for Patients with Existing Renal Impairment?

Safety is a primary concern for anyone with compromised organ function. Historically, many medications were restricted once a patient reached advanced stages of CKD. However, semaglutide kidney disease protocols have been rigorously tested even in those with significant impairment. Data indicates that the medication remains effective and safe across a broad spectrum of renal health, provided there is careful clinical oversight.

While the medication is generally well-tolerated, the primary safety consideration involves gastrointestinal side effects like nausea or vomiting. In the context of semaglutide kidney disease, these symptoms are more than just an inconvenience; they can lead to dehydration, which is a known risk factor for acute kidney injury (AKI). Therefore, maintaining adequate hydration is paramount for patients starting this therapy to ensure the kidneys remain protected while the body adjusts.

The "safety gap" that once existed for patients transitioning to more advanced stages of care is closing. Recent findings suggest that semaglutide may even be continued safely during the transition to dialysis in specific clinical scenarios. This continuity of care ensures that the cardiovascular benefits of the medication—which are vital for kidney patients—are not lost during critical shifts in treatment modality.


How Does Semaglutide Protect the Kidneys Beyond Blood Sugar Control?

The magic of semaglutide kidney disease protection lies in its multi-faceted mechanism of action. While improving insulin sensitivity is a major factor, the drug also exhibits direct anti-inflammatory effects within the renal tissues. By dampening the chronic inflammation that scars kidney filters, semaglutide helps maintain the organ's ability to filter waste products from the blood effectively.

Another key component is the reduction of systemic blood pressure and the promotion of sodium excretion. Excess sodium and high pressure are the "silent killers" of renal health. By addressing these factors, semaglutide kidney disease treatments lower the mechanical stress on the kidneys. This holistic approach ensures that the "fourth pillar" of kidney care—GLP-1 RAs—works in tandem with older standards like ACE inhibitors or SGLT2 inhibitors.

Finally, the weight loss associated with semaglutide plays a secondary but vital role. Obesity is a significant driver of hyperfiltration, where the kidneys work too hard to meet the body's demands. By reducing overall body mass, semaglutide kidney disease management reduces this workload, essentially giving the kidneys a much-needed "rest." This combination of direct cellular protection and indirect systemic relief makes it a formidable tool against renal decline.

What is the "FLOW Trial" and why does it matter?

The FLOW trial was a landmark clinical study specifically designed to test the effect of semaglutide on kidney outcomes. It was stopped early because the results were so positive; it proved that semaglutide significantly reduced the risk of kidney failure and slowed the decline of eGFR. This trial solidified the role of semaglutide kidney disease therapy as a primary defense for patients at high risk of renal failure.

Does semaglutide cause acute kidney injury (AKI)?

There is no evidence that semaglutide is directly toxic to the kidneys. However, severe gastrointestinal side effects like vomiting or diarrhea can lead to dehydration, which may cause a temporary drop in kidney function known as acute kidney injury. To ensure semaglutide kidney disease benefits are not compromised, patients must focus on maintaining high fluid intake, especially when starting a new dose.
